Separate the four layers, then run a safe quick check

A phone can show signal bars while having no usable data session. Work through four layers: radio registration, mobile data and an assigned IP, DNS resolution, then the target app. A VPN operates above the base connection and cannot restore a radio or data session that does not exist.

Note whether the display shows 4G, LTE or 5G, whether calls and SMS work, and whether any ordinary site loads. Do not begin by resetting the entire phone.

  1. Disconnect every VPN, proxy and private DNS override you recognise.
  2. Confirm mobile data is enabled for the correct SIM.
  3. Toggle Airplane Mode once, wait, then reconnect.
  4. Open two ordinary sites by domain name and, if possible, one known IP-based test.
  5. Restart the phone only after recording the original state.

If no service works, take a screenshot of the signal and network indicator and record the location and time. If only one app fails, keep the network settings intact and diagnose that app separately.

Check the selected SIM, allowance and roaming status

Dual-SIM phones can use one SIM for calls and another for data. Confirm the data SIM, remaining allowance, account status and any roaming setting required by your plan. An operator outage or local restriction can leave voice service available while packet data is unavailable.

Do not repeatedly move the SIM or enter PIN and PUK codes by guess. If the account page shows a suspension or depleted package, resolve that condition with the operator before testing a VPN.

Change APN or DNS only with a way back

Use the APN published by your operator. Photograph or write down the current values before editing them. Random APN lists can break data, tethering or multimedia messaging and may expose traffic to an untrusted intermediary.

A DNS problem can allow an IP connection while domain names fail. Return private DNS to its previous or automatic setting for one test. Changing DNS does not fix missing signal, an unassigned mobile IP or an exhausted data plan.

Use Wi-Fi and another device to narrow the failure

If the phone works on Wi-Fi but not the SIM, focus on the mobile account, APN, coverage and operator. If the same SIM fails in another compatible phone, the evidence points away from one app. If every device in the area fails on the same operator, check official outage information.

Public measurement platforms such as OONI, IODA and Cloudflare Radar can provide broader context, but absence of a public event does not disprove a local cell, account or routing problem.

Try MosVPN only after the base connection carries data

Once ordinary Internet access works, a VPN can test an alternative encrypted route. Connect one configuration, verify the public IP and repeat the same target service. If the whole mobile connection disappears again, disconnect and return to the base-layer checks.

Record the operator, city, time, device, OS and whether Wi-Fi behaves differently. MosVPN cannot restore missing radio coverage or an operator data session, and it cannot guarantee the same outcome across every region.

Frequently asked questions

Why do I have signal bars but no mobile Internet?

The phone may be registered for radio service while the data session, allowance, APN, routing or DNS is failing. Signal bars alone do not prove Internet access.

Can a VPN restore mobile data during an outage?

No. A VPN needs a working IP path to reach its server. Restore the base connection or switch to a network that still carries data first.

Should I change the APN immediately?

Check the selected SIM, allowance and operator status first. Use only the official APN and save the original values before making a reversible change.

Why does Wi-Fi work while the SIM does not?

That narrows the problem to mobile coverage, account, SIM, APN or operator routing. It does not by itself identify the exact cause.

Will resetting network settings delete anything?

It can remove saved Wi-Fi networks, VPN profiles and custom network settings. Record what you need before using it as a later diagnostic step.
